
In the Know
Celebrating the Cherokee Nation
Every year, the Cherokee people celebrate the Cherokee National Holiday. It is held in Tahlequah, Oklahoma, on Labor Day Weekend. This holiday is a celebration of Cherokee history and culture. People from all over travel … Read more